SABRIL (vigabatrin) is a prescription medication used with other treatments in grownups and kids 2 years of age and older with refractory facility partial seizures (CPS) that have not reacted all right to several various other therapies and if the possible benefits surpass the danger of vision loss.
It is advised that your healthcare provider test your (or your child's) vision prior to or within 4 weeks after beginning SABRIL and a minimum of every 3 months during treatment till SABRIL is quit.
